SCREAMING O CHARGED OHARE XL BLACK

Save $16 All orders ships from USA
Screaming OSKU: SCRAHARXLBL101

Price:
$32.99 $48.99

REWARDS

Earn 329 points on this product. Learn More

Description

Fast And Discreet Shipping

You may also like